Job Title: Incharge Galvanization Location: Pipavav (Gujarat) Job Summary and Purpose: The Incharge of Galvanization will oversee and manage all galvanization activities within the pipeshop of the Block Construction Site Department, reporting to the Incharge of Acid Pickling. This role involves directly supervising the contracted scope of work related to galvanization, ensuring that all processes adhere to quality, safety, and regulatory standards. The Incharge of Galvanization plays a crucial role in coordinating with contractors, monitoring process compliance, and ensuring the timely and efficient completion of galvanization tasks. This position ensures high-quality galvanization output by supervising contractors, maintaining adherence to project schedules, and implementing process improvements. The Incharge of Galvanization will work closely with the Incharge of Acid Pickling and other stakeholders to maintain optimal process flow, ensuring that all galvanized components meet the required standards for durability, safety, and corrosion resistance. Accountabilities: Operational Oversight of Galvanization Process: Supervise the day-to-day galvanization activities in the Pipeshop, ensuring quality control, adherence to specifications, and compliance with established procedures. Functional Competency: Technical Expertise: In-depth understanding of galvanization processes, including surface preparation, dipping, and quality parameters. Deep understanding of metal properties, especially with steel and alloys used in galvanizing. Expert in hot-dip galvanizing, electro-galvanizing and other coating methods. Knowledge of chemical reactions, that are integral to the galvanizing process. Familiarity with the heat treatment and the impact of temperature on metal properties. Role & responsibilities We are looking for a Quality Engineer to ensure the consistent quality of our GFRP (Glass Fiber Reinforced Polymer) products. The candidate must be familiar with applicable standards and have experience in testing finished GFRP products as well as raw materials like epoxy resin systems and glass fibers. Preferred candidate profile Inspect GFRP rebars, mesh, and bent elements during and after production. Conduct tests as per standards like ASTM, IRC:137-2022, and BIS. Perform quality checks on raw materials: epoxy resin (viscosity, pot life) and glass fibers (moisture, tensile strength). Maintain quality logs, batch reports, and test documentation. Identify defects, coordinate with production for corrective action. Support audits and third-party inspections when required.
